What is the difference between static frication and kinetic friction​

Respuesta :

yoda82
yoda82 yoda82
  • 01-01-2021

static friction is acting on stationery object (rest) but kinetic friction acting on a moving body.

The other one is static friction oppose the object to start a motion so it force is great than kinetic friction
